Nmulti agent systems pdf free download

Multi agentsystems presentsmanymorechallengesforknowledgerepresentation. We will upload a solution to this later, but feel free to discuss on the forum. The application of multi agent systems to realtime environments is an interesting line of work that can provide new solutions to very complex and restrictive systems such as realtime systems. Cooperative control of distributed multiagent systems cooperative control of. This is the first comprehensive introduction to multiagent systems and contemporary distributed artificial intelligence that is suitable as a textbook. Download pdf argumentation in multi agent systems book full free. This is no accident, because agent oriented systems resemble in fact natural societies, whereas traditional objectoriented systems are more like physical machines. This book aims at giving a complete panorama of the active and promising crossing area between traffic engineering and multi. Thus, the pdf is formatted differently than the bookand in particular has different page numberingand has not been fully copy edited. In the context of an agent and multiagent systems course, exposing students to problems and issues related to agentbased programming allows them to. Pdf an introduction to multiagent systems researchgate. Multi agent systems presentation linkedin slideshare. A multiagent system is composed of multiple autonomous entities, with distributed information, computational ability, and possibly divergent interests.

Click download or read online button to get multiagent systems book now. Multiagent systems there is a wide range of existing application domains that are making use of the agent paradigm and develop agentbased systems, for example in software technology, robotics, and complex systems. In 1996, fipa1 was established to produce software standards for heterogeneous, interacting agents and agentbased systems. Systems edited by gerhard weiss mit press, 20, 2nd edition isbn 9780262018890. Multi agent systems can solve problems that are difficult or impossible for an individual agent or a monolithic system to solve. The application of multiagent systems to realtime environments is an interesting line of work that can provide new solutions to very complex and restrictive systems such as realtime systems. In order to draw the best performance of such systems, a proper energy management is essential. Then, it describes how the software agent abstraction and machine learning algorithms have already been used in the design of such systems. Multi agent systems there is a wide range of existing application domains that are making use of the agent paradigm and develop agent based systems, for example in software technology, robotics, and complex systems. Introduction to multiagent systems stanford university. Jat is a junitlike framework for building and running test scenarios for multi agent systems. A multiagent system for energy management of distributed. How relevant to such processes are the lowerlevel communication lanthis report is the result of a panel discussion at the workshop of the uk special interest group on multiagent systems ukmas98. Multiagent systems download ebook pdf, epub, tuebl, mobi.

An intelligent agents and multiagent systems course involving netlogo. Also part of the lecture notes in artificial intelligence book sub series lnai. The overall architecture including agents knowledge representation, knowledge management and behavior specification is proposed. Introduction to autonomous tutorial outline agents and multi. An intelligent agents and multiagent systems course. Pdf argumentation in multi agent systems download full. Multiagent systems may be cooperative, such as sensor networks and mobile robots in a warehouse, or competitive, such as in electronic commerce, or in settings of resource or task allocation. In this connection a proper solution is to apply the multiagent approach in the network security systems. In constructing these tools, we have begun to identify special attributes of the education environment that set it aside from more typical agent based appli. An intelligent agents and multi agent systems course involving netlogo.

Galatea is software to model and simulate multi agent systems. A multiagent system or mas consists of an agent system and an environment. Agentoriented design has become on of the most active areas in the field of software engineering. The authors explain jasons agentspeak variant and provide a comprehensive, practical guide to using jason to program multi agent systems. Agents that interact with a dynamic physical environment have requirements not shared by virtual agents, including the need to transfer information about the world and their interaction with it. Even though the agents decision must be free from external. Argumentation in multi agent systems available for download and read online in other formats.

Feel free to discuss and comment on solutions of hw1. Multi agent systems are said that they can be used to solve problems that are difficult or impossible for an individual agent or a monolithic system to solve. In 3, a multiagent system is defined as, a multiagent system is a loosely coupled network of problemsolving entities agents that work together to find answers to problems that are beyond the individual capabilities or knowledge of each entity agent. Multiagent systems in the industry three notable cases in italy. Galatea is software to model and simulate multiagent systems. They call other agents and request them to execute actions. Introduction problem solutions simulation result 3. I find multiagent systems to be an excellent textbook for an experienced researcher or an advanced student, as well as a great reference tool for anyone interested in the field. The agent communication languages proven successful in software. Session 4 industrial needs, commercialization, and process economics. Unlike traditional textbooks, the book brings together many leading experts, guaranteeing a broad and diverse base of knowledge and expertise.

The agents in the application constitute the agent system. Argumentation and negotiation in multiagent systems can involve sophisticated, highlevel reasoning. Outline of the lecture main trends in computer science agents and multiagent systems viewpoints on agent technology agent technology roadmap challenges on agent technology objections to mas 3. After a brief introduction to the field and an outline of a general analysis framework for multiagent systems, the concepts and mechanisms brought into play in multiagent systems are. Perspectives on organizations in multiagent systems. In the context of an agent and multi agent systems course, exposing students to problems and issues related to agent based programming allows them to.

An introduction to multiagent systems book pdf download. Pdf multiagent systems is a subfield of distributed artificial intelligence that has experienced rapid growth because. Thisiswheretheagents comprisingthesystemdonotsharethesamepurpose. A multiagent system for computer network security monitoring.

Taxi service simulation to minimize waiting time aditya gupta 2011009 sushant mehta 2010088 mayank verma 2010048 group 7 2. Multiagent system mas is an expanding field in science and engineering. Cooperative control of distributed multiagent systems pdf free. Galatea is a family of languages to model multi agent systems to be simulated in a devs, multi agent platform. Applications and environments for multiagent systems. Important aspects in computer science five ongoing trends are marking the history of computing. This book presents the proceedings of the 7th kes conference on agent and multiagent systems.

We present details of two components within the simed toolkit and show results of experimental simulations executed with each. If the multi agent system as a whole should have a purpose, fulfil a particular function or solve a certain task or problem, it needs a kind of organization. This short note is intended to serve as a gentle introduction to the field of agents and multiagent systems. The agent concept constitutes a powerful abstraction tool for dealing with software development. Multi agent systems may be cooperative, such as sensor networks and mobile robots in a warehouse, or competitive, such as in electronic commerce, or in settings of resource or task allocation. Multiagent systems consist of multiple autonomous entities having different information andor diverging interests. The book provides detailed coverage of basic topics as well as several closely related ones. Multiagentsystems running head multiagent system and. In this paper the multiagent system for computer network security monitoring is presented. A multi agent system mas or selforganized system is a computerized system composed of multiple interacting intelligent agents citation needed. Multi agent systems freeware free download multi agent.

The wiley series in agent technology is a series of comprehensive practical guides and cuttingedge research titles on new developments in agent technologies. Multi agent system computer programming programming language. A multiagent system mas or selforganized system is a computerized system composed of multiple interacting intelligent agents citation needed. Book description this comprehensive introduction to the field offers a computer science perspective, but also draws on ideas from game theory, economics, operations research, logic, philosophy and linguistics. In constructing these tools, we have begun to identify special attributes of the education environment that set it aside from more typical agentbased appli. Homework 1 solutions can be found under important dates section. Programming multi agent systems in agentspeak using jason provides a brief introduction to multiagent systems and the bdi agent architecture on which agentspeak is based.

Multiagent systems are made up of multiple interacting intelligent agents computational entities to some degree autonomous and able to cooperate, compete, communicate, act flexibly, and exercise control over their behavior within the frame of their objectives. Thus, on this page we provide a free electronic copy of multiagent systems. This is because one important ingredient, namely, communication, would still be missing. Indeed, this fact makes confused those interested in applying agent based or multiagent based technology to solve practical problems. Furthermore, abs has high computational requirements. Advanced methods and technologies for agent and multiagent. Thereafter, other targets may be set such as fault tolerance of an element, maximizing efficiency, reducing operating costs and so on. Multiagent systems, second edition, 2e by, 97802623568. The series focuses on all aspects of developing agentbased applications, drawing from the internet, telecommunications, and arti.

This promise is particularly attractive for creating software that operates in environments that are distributed and. Intelligence therefore may include some methodic, functional, procedural approach, algorithmic search or basically reinforcement learning. Jan 30, 2011 multiagent systems consist of multiple autonomous entities having different information andor diverging interests. Download multiagent systems or read online books in pdf, epub, tuebl, and mobi format. Sycara agent based systems technology has generated lots of excitement in recent years because of its promise as a new paradigm for conceptualizing, designing, and implementing software systems.

Multiagent system and product design what are the role of multiagent systems in operations, production strategy, and planning, and how effective can such systems be in helping the organization meet the requirements of the modern global business environment. After a brief introduction to the field and an outline of a general analysis framework for multi agent systems, the concepts and mechanisms brought into play in multi agent systems are progressively studied and analyzed. A multi agent system is composed of multiple autonomous entities, with distributed information, computational ability, and possibly divergent interests. Multiagent systems, second edition, 2e the mit press. Even though the agent s decision must be free from external. Multiagent systems can solve problems that are difficult or impossible for an individual agent or a monolithic system to solve. Galatea is a family of languages to model multiagent systems to be simulated in a devs, multiagent platform.

Problem we run a taxi service in cities of varying density. Multiagent systems for traffic and transportation engineering ana l. Although great advances have been made in the study of the architectural design of agent systems, the complexity and multidisciplinary approaches of this constantly growing field are currently of a premature nature compared to where they should be. Download the book pdf multiagent systems is c yoav shoham and kevin leytonbrown, 2009. Glider with autonomous, logicbased agents, temporal reasoning and abduction.

Our contract with cambridge allows us to distribute an uncorrected manuscript. A major bottleneck in the design of multiagent systems is the design of the protocols. Multi agent systems, free multi agent systems freeware software downloads. This book has deliberately been constructed in such a way that the full picture emerges gradually. Since decaf creates solutions to highlevel tasks via decomposition using a predefined library of task schemas, it has the shortcoming of. Good management should first ensure continuous supply to the load. Multiagentsystems presentsmanymorechallengesforknowledgerepresentation. The field of agent and multiagent systems is concerned with the development and evaluation of. Autonomous vehicle control and collaborative driving systems in response to the problems related to the increase of vehicular traffic, most industrialized countries. Nit durgapur, wb about agent agents are considered one of the most important and latest paradigms that on the one hand may improve on current methods for conceptualizing, designing and implementing software systems, and on the other hand may be the solution to the legacy software integration problem. Multi agent system computer programming programming.

22 63 466 65 730 653 1056 1470 1375 1028 535 558 426 1100 945 875 201 1366 977 51 505 1169 683 475 451 1532 100 1199 145 1343 960 1483 517 240 419 1490 306 981 1093 53 334